Output 34b64762333026720df32dedc3248f11b6bbfe88f7fa8d5283be3085c41744e9:9

value
77900
script pubkey
OP_0 OP_PUSHBYTES_20 272a17f9a8d6827bff342497216b0a976acc5602
address
bc1qyu4p07dg66p8hle5yjtjz6c2ja4vc4szwvc04t
transaction
34b64762333026720df32dedc3248f11b6bbfe88f7fa8d5283be3085c41744e9
spent
true